Binary package hint: wine1.2
Dream Aquarium (and possibly some other DirectX/OpenGL apps) does not
work on Maverick RC amd64, though works on i386. Workarounds like
"export LIBGL_DRIVERS_PATH=/usr/lib32/dri" does not help. Tried from
both live CD and installed system.
trace:wgl:wglGetProcAddress func: 'wglGetIntegerv'
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o GL version : 1.4 (2.1 Mesa
7.9-devel).
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o GL renderer : Mesa DRI Mobile
IntelĀ® GM45 Express Chipset GEM 20100330 DEVELOPMENT .
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o GLX version : 1.4.
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o Server GLX version : 1.4.
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o Server GLX vendor: : SGI.
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o Client GLX version : 1.4.
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o Client GLX vendor: : Mesa Project
and SGI.
trace:wgl: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o Direct rendering enabled: False
err:winediag:X11DRV_WineGL_InitOpenglInfo Direct rendering is disabled, most
likely your OpenGL drivers haven't been installed correctly
trace:wgl:has_opengl GLX is up and running error_base = 169
